FAQ

Where do Capri boat tours depart?

Our boat tours depart from the port of Marina Grande on Capri. The meeting point is next to the pier where ferries from Sorrento and Naples dock. You can easily take the ferry to Capri, hop on board our boat for a tour, and then spend the rest of your day visiting the island by land. Another option is to take our boat tour later in the day before catching the ferry back to the mainland, which is a great way to end your day trip to the island.

Are the tours private?

Yes. All Capri Island Tours mini-cruises are private, so you have the entire boat and an expert skipper to yourself. It's a great option for a romantic sail for two!

Are dogs allowed on board?

Yes, we happily accept dogs on board. All our boats have a sun awning so your pet can stay safely out of the sun.

Is there a restroom on board?

Our larger gozzo boats have a covered cabin and restroom, while our smaller gozzo boats (which we use for short boat tours) do not. There is a restroom at our meeting point where our guests can get changed or freshen up before or after the tour.
